Page MenuHomeFreeBSD

D4819.diff
No OneTemporary

D4819.diff

Index: head/sys/dev/rtwn/if_rtwn.c
===================================================================
--- head/sys/dev/rtwn/if_rtwn.c
+++ head/sys/dev/rtwn/if_rtwn.c
@@ -1683,7 +1683,7 @@
txd->txdw5 |= htole32(SM(R92C_TXDW5_DATARATE, 0));
}
/* Set sequence number (already little endian). */
- txd->txdseq = *(uint16_t *)wh->i_seq;
+ txd->txdseq = htole16(M_SEQNO_GET(m) % IEEE80211_SEQ_RANGE);
if (!qos) {
/* Use HW sequence numbering for non-QoS frames. */

File Metadata

Mime Type
text/plain
Expires
Sat, Apr 11, 7:48 PM (21 h, 41 m)
Storage Engine
blob
Storage Format
Raw Data
Storage Handle
31304649
Default Alt Text
D4819.diff (475 B)

Event Timeline